Birth Injuries

Many cases of cerebral palsy stem from a lack of oxygen to the brain of the newborn during labor and delivery. A doctor is required to monitor the mother and baby carefully, anticipate any problems that might arise and take immediate action. If doctors fail to fulfill this obligation, it's medical malpractice.

It is malpractice when a physician fails to determine a medical problem that is a result of gestational high blood pressure, fetal distress, or pre-eclampsia. These conditions can prevent a woman from receiving proper medical attention during the birth process, and a child could be born with a permanent disability.

Doctors could make other mistakes during the birthing process, such as improperly using forceps or causing traumatic injury to the baby during birth. Families may be entitled to compensation if the medical mistakes result in cerebral palsy as a result of an injury to the brain.

Children with cerebral palsy may experience movement disorders, such as stiff muscles or limbs. They can also feel floppy. The severity of their symptoms can vary in relation to the place and severity of the brain damage.

Medical Malpractice

Medical professionals are trained to deliver babies and to manage emergencies during childbirth. Medical professionals may be held accountable for medical negligence or malpractice if they fail to follow a standard of care that causes cerebral palsy in a child.

Cerebral Palsy symptoms can vary based on the region of the brain damage that led to the condition. This brain damage can result from actions that are taken or not taken during or right after the birth. If your child is diagnosed with a birth injury and you are concerned, you should talk to an attorney regarding the possibility of filing suit whenever you can.

A claim for malpractice against a doctor or nurse is based on the assertion that the doctor's or nurse's actions were wrongful and directly contributed to the injury that resulted in the diagnosis of cerebral palsy in your child. To prove this claim, your lawyer will typically gather evidence to support the claim, which could include imaging scans, hospital records, and accounts from the witnesses of the childbirth.

Medical malpractice is a leading cause of birth injuries, which include cerebral palsy as well as other serious ailments. It is vital to make a claim for medical malpractice within the statute of limitations in your state. If you don't file by this date, your case will be dismissed.

Medical Negligence

Cerebral palsy is a disorder which affects a person's mobility and coordination. It is the result of damage to the brain's development that is often the result of complications at the birth. It is not curable, but most of the symptoms can be managed by treatment and therapy. In certain cases medical professionals who are responsible for your child’s cerebral syndrome can be held to account by filing a lawsuit.

Sometimes, mistakes are made by doctors, even though they are responsible for delivering babies safely and handling any emergencies that may occur during the delivery. Medical errors can cause devastating harm.

A doctor's failure to assess a patient's health or to diagnose and treat an infection or illness, or exercise due care when using medical equipment, can all result in medical negligence. This type of negligence could lead to injury or death for a patient, as well as various outcomes, including cerebral palsy.

Financial Compensation

A child suffering from CP requires a wide range of devices to help them live a fuller life. This includes wheelchairs, special footwear and clothing as well as assistive technology. The compensation will help pay for these items as well as the ongoing costs associated with maintenance repair, replacement and replacement.

Caregiving for someone with a Cerebral Paralysis can be tiring and time-consuming. It can leave parents with very little time to play with their other children or to work or spend time with friends. Compensation can be used to pay professional caregivers to care for the person with CP to ensure that family members get the rest they need.
